Cripto Laboratorio

Trabajo con cifrado

您需要先安裝使用者腳本管理器擴展,如 TampermonkeyGreasemonkeyViolentmonkey 之後才能安裝該腳本。

You will need to install an extension such as Tampermonkey to install this script.

您需要先安裝使用者腳本管理器擴充功能,如 TampermonkeyViolentmonkey 後才能安裝該腳本。

您需要先安裝使用者腳本管理器擴充功能,如 TampermonkeyUserscripts 後才能安裝該腳本。

你需要先安裝一款使用者腳本管理器擴展,比如 Tampermonkey,才能安裝此腳本

您需要先安裝使用者腳本管理器擴充功能後才能安裝該腳本。

(我已經安裝了使用者腳本管理器,讓我安裝!)

你需要先安裝一款使用者樣式管理器擴展,比如 Stylus,才能安裝此樣式

你需要先安裝一款使用者樣式管理器擴展,比如 Stylus,才能安裝此樣式

你需要先安裝一款使用者樣式管理器擴展,比如 Stylus,才能安裝此樣式

你需要先安裝一款使用者樣式管理器擴展後才能安裝此樣式

你需要先安裝一款使用者樣式管理器擴展後才能安裝此樣式

你需要先安裝一款使用者樣式管理器擴展後才能安裝此樣式

(我已經安裝了使用者樣式管理器,讓我安裝!)

作者
SebastianRiquelmeM
今日安裝
0
安裝總數
10
評價
0 0 0
版本
0.1
建立日期
2023-05-27
更新日期
2023-05-27
尺寸
2.0 KB
授權條款
MIT
腳本執行於

Este script es un código JavaScript diseñado para ser ejecutado en Tampermonkey, una extensión de navegador que permite a los usuarios personalizar el comportamiento de las páginas web mediante la ejecución de scripts de usuario. El script está diseñado para descifrar y mostrar mensajes cifrados en el sitio web "https://cripto.tiiny.site".

Descripción de las secciones del script:

Encabezado del script: El encabezado del script incluye metadatos, como el nombre, descripción, autor y el sitio web en el que el script debe ejecutarse. En este caso, el script se llama "Cripto Laboratorio", su descripción es "Trabajo con cifrado" y se ejecutará en "https://cripto.tiiny.site".

Agregar la librería CryptoJS: El script agrega dinámicamente la librería CryptoJS al documento HTML. Esta librería se utiliza para funciones de cifrado y descifrado. El script asegura la integridad de la librería usando Subresource Integrity (SRI) y la carga de la librería es a través de una fuente anónima para mejorar la privacidad.

Obtener la llave: El script busca un párrafo específico en la página web, lo divide en oraciones y obtiene el primer carácter de cada oración para formar una llave. Esta llave se imprime en la consola del navegador.

Identificar la cantidad de mensajes cifrados: El script identifica todos los elementos div que contienen un mensaje cifrado y cuenta cuántos hay. Esta cantidad se imprime en la consola del navegador.

Obtener cada mensaje cifrado y descifrarlo: El script itera sobre cada mensaje cifrado, lo descifra usando la llave y la librería CryptoJS, y luego reemplaza el texto cifrado en la página web con el texto descifrado. El mensaje cifrado y descifrado se imprimen en la consola del navegador.